Records of Creutz Creek (Trinity) Reformed Church, Hellam Township,York County, Pennsylvania, 1763-1799
Birth: May 1759
Anna Margaretha Herbach
Baptism: June 1759
Anna Margaretha Herbach
Father: Johannes Herbach
Mother: Maria Elisabetha Herbach
Sponsor: Henrich Schmidt
Sponsor: Mrs. Schmidt

Deed of John Lewis
Too all men to whom these presents shall come, Greeting! Know ye thatwhereas John Lewis deceased of the County of Goochland died possessedof a tract of land containing four hundred and eighty acres, lying onthe North side of James River and about Dover Church in the County ofGoochland. We the subscribers being joynt heirs at Law to the saidtract of land have by the advice and consent of each other divided thesaid tract of land among us...to George West and Mary his wife onehundred and twenty acres including the house and plantation whereonthe said John Lewis himself lived. To John Dikes and Judith his wifeone hundred and twenty acres including the house and plantationwhereon Thomas Lawhawn lived. To John Utley and Ann his wife onehundred and twenty acres including the houses and plantation whereonthe said John Utley now lives. To James Seay and Lucy his wife onehundred and twenty acres including the houses and plantation whereonJames Magehe lived. In witness whereof they have hereuntointerchangably sett their hands and seals this nineteenth day of Mayin the year of our Lord 1747. Signed and delivered in the presence ofus:
John Cox
Elizabeth her X mark Pritchett
Allis her X mark Cox
George West (Seal) & Mary West
John Dikes (Seal) & Judith Dikes
John Utley (Seal) & Ann Utley
James Seay (Seal) & Lucy Seay
Acknowledged 17 November 1747 in Goochland County Court and recorded.
